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
30780491 12555 07585065779 48635
27 274216
27 274216
98 60511295978 80 495
All about undefined
Interested in learning more?
27 274216
98 60511295978 80 495
See more
408 892884
95 359188 776944 5821 1602
See more
528176 48498493836 275
28 1012684 188217012 29
See more